Definition & Meaning of "republic"in English

Republic
01

a governing system in which the supreme power is held by people and their chosen representatives

Grammatical Information
Animacy status
Abstract
Composition
Compound
Countable
Plural form
republics
Examples
The nation declared itself a republic after overthrowing the monarchy.
02

a state or country where power is held by the people or their elected representatives, typically with an elected head of state rather than a monarch

Examples
France became a republic after the French Revolution.
